The priest gives the couple a personalized message in the ceremony which incorporates a passage from the bible and a prayer for the couple’s marriage. WebJul 23, 2024 · Money Dance. This is a popular dance during the wedding reception where guests can pin money onto the bride or groom in order to dance with them. She is a … A typical Filipino wedding in pre-colonial times, is held for three days, and was officiated by a babaylan, a tribal priest or priestess. The house of the babaylan was the ritual venue for the nuptials. On the first day, the couple was brought to the priest's home, where the babaylan blessed them as their hands were joined over a container of uncooked rice.
